Wire drawing machines are an essential part of the manufacturing industry, commonly used to transform wire rods into various forms and sizes with high precision. The process involves pulling a wire through a die to reduce its diameter while increasing its length.
The Functionality of Wire Drawing Machines
Wire drawing machines consist of a series of rotating dies that gradually decrease the wire's diameter. The wire is fed through the machine, passed through the die, and then wound onto a spool. The die consists of a tapered hole, with each subsequent die having a smaller diameter. As the wire passes through the dies, it stretches and thins out, resulting in a reduction in diameter and an increase in length.-
